With the #cricket season upon us, over recent months we've been busy producing cricket #ball#leather. First tanned with aluminium salts to give a pure white leather, it's then dyed red for traditional balls, or fluorescent pink, yellow & orange for other forms of the game.

New Year, new projects! We’re currently working on an oil tan #leather (similar to chamois) for use in #CivilWar re-enactment. Buff coats were worn for protection & said to stop a sword blow! Coats were up to 5.0mm thick but very soft to enable movement. #history#costume
